U.S., July 11 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T07695675) titled 'Community Dining, Walking, and Glucose in Older Adults' on July 02.

Brief Summary: This study will examine whether eating lunch and dinner at a subsidized community dining site affects postmeal walking and blood glucose patterns in older adults. Participants will be community-dwelling adults aged 60 to 79 years who are eligible for a local elderly meal subsidy and have prediabetes or elevated blood glucose risk.
